Description

Summary: Social media and digital strategist responsible for creating and curating engaging and relevant content on social media

Work Schedule: Full Time 

Location: Denver, CO, United States. This is primarily an in-person role with flexibility to work remotely 1 day a week.

Category: Professional/Management

Responsibilities:

  • Capturing, creating, curating and publishing engaging and relevant content for social media platforms (e.g., Instagram, Facebook, X, TikTok).
  • Attending events, interviewing subjects and collaborating with stakeholders for content creation and sharing. 
  • Supporting a content strategy in alignment with the company's marketing/brand goals. 
  • Staying informed about industry trends, competitor activity and audience behavior. 
  • Collaborating with other teams to create cohesive and engaging content. 
  • Engaging with the audience and responding to comments and messages. 
  • Maintaining brand consistency in tone, voice and visually. 
  • Concept development, writing, capturing content, utilizing branded visuals, storytelling, live video, promoting user-generated content and repurposing existing content as required. 

Requirements:

  • Minimum Required Education: Bachelor's degree in Marketing or related field.
  • Required Licensure/Certification: None required.
  • Minimum Experience: 5 years of digital marketing and social media experience. Experience in organic and paid, with advanced knowledge of paid in primary social platforms: 
  • Preferred Experience: 5 years of experience in social media marketing, content development/creation. Experience managing and producing content for large business social media accounts (10K+ followers), along with proficiency in using social media content management systems and scheduling tools.
  • Strong concepting, writing, interviewing and communication skills. 
  • Ability to capture, edit and create engaging and shareable video/audio content for social media from scratch.
  • Qualified candidates should have experience managing and producing content for large business social media accounts (10K+ followers), along with proficiency in using social media content management systems and scheduling tools. A thorough understanding of social media algorithms, best practices, and data analytics is essential, as is experience in measuring the performance of social media content.
